Assistive Respiration Apparatus
A breathing apparatus and method adjusting air flow in a breathing apparatus are provided. The breathing apparatus comprises: a first face piece for directing a flow of air towards the user's mouth and nostrils; a second face piece for directing exhaled breath away from the user's mouth and nostrils; at least one sensor, coupled to the first or second face piece, for monitoring the user's breathing; a controller that adjusts the flow of air to the first face piece and the extraction of air exhaled by the user through the second face piece based on an output from the at least one sensor.

Breathing Gas Delivery System
A breathing gas delivery system comprising a gas flow controller, at least one breathing apparatus, and at least one first length of tubing coupling the breathing apparatus to the gas flow controller. The gas flow controller has a body having an on/off switch, at least one gas input, at least one gas output, and at least one control mechanism for controlling flow of gas to the gas output. The breathing apparatus comprises a T-shaped gas input, a breathing bag coupled to the T-shaped gas input, a second length of tubing having two opposed ends, wherein one end is coupled to the other arm of the T-shaped gas input, a filter coupled the second length of tubing, and a nasal assembly coupled to the filter, the nasal assembly comprising a nasal hood, one or more straps, and an airtight elbow coupling for coupling the nasal hood to the filter.
System for regulating the dispensing of commercial aircraft passenger oxygen supply
The aircraft emergency oxygen supply system includes one or more sources of supplemental breathable oxygen, one or more inlet valves for one or more breathing devices, connected to the inlet valves, and one or more cabin air pressure transducers. A pressure controller controls the inlet valves in response to the one or more cabin air pressure transducers. One or more second pressure transducers may connected to conduits downstream of inlet valves to be monitored, and the pressure controller may also control operation of the inlet valves in response to the one or more second pressure transducers.

TRANSPARENT MASK EQUIPPED WITH OXYGEN SUPPLY MEANS
Proposed is a transparent mask equipped with an oxygen supply means, wherein the transparent mask includes a transparent member configured to be worn on a face and to cover a nose and a mouth, a coupling member configured to enable a periphery of the transparent member to be brought in close contact with the face, an air inflow port provided on one side of the transparent member and configured to allow air to be introduced into an inside of the transparent member, air discharge port provided on an opposite side of the transparent member and configured to allow air to be discharged to an outside of the transparent member, and an air discharge means provided in the air discharge port, wherein the air discharge means includes a discharge flap configured only to allow such that air is discharged to the outside of the transparent member.

Cable connector for use with a rotating connection
A connector system for connecting a cable having a length to an item includes a base operatively connectible to the item, the base including a channel to seat at least a portion of the cable, the channel being in operative connection with the item upon connection of the base to the item, and a rotatable member which is rotatable relative to the base. The cable is in operative connection with the rotatable member so that, as the rotating member rotates relative to the base, a bend in the cable is formed at different locations in the length of the cable such that the different locations define different lengths of the cable. The different lengths of the cable become positioned within the channel as the rotating member rotates relative to the base.

FACE MASK DEVICE ALLOWING COMFORTABLE RESPIRATION ACCORDING TO AIR FLOW
A facial mask device 1000 according to the present invention has a mask body 500 worn in close contact with the user's face and a space S is formed between inside of the mask body 500 and the user's face for storing air for the user's respiration. The mask body 500 has an inlet part 530 having an inlet 538 through which the purified air supplied by the purified air supply means is supplied into the space S and an outlet part 360 having an outlet 364 through which the purified air supplied into the space S is discharged.
